Output 6e04e50612962a3ac2e87193e8963d0639ec97718cc217eaf775b3361db9a093:1

value
17912780
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4250572628a103cf78a4cda113f85a6b73675246 OP_EQUALVERIFY OP_CHECKSIG
address
173dqp4nC8xrTyhcrABxrk68ZsK2MqU5ra
transaction
6e04e50612962a3ac2e87193e8963d0639ec97718cc217eaf775b3361db9a093
spent
true